Publisher Marketing: This publication contains graphical data necessary for the analysis of planetary exploration missions to Saturn. Positional and geometric information spanning the time period from 1985 through 2020 is presented; the text explains the data and its usage. This volume is one in a planned series covering planetary mission targets. This publication is one in a series of volumes devoted to planetary positional and geometric data. The present Volume V provides information describing the planet Saturn. Other volumes to be published in 1983 are II, III, and IV, describing Venus, Mars, and Jupiter geometric data, respectively. The presentations of planetary positional and geometric data for Mercury (Volume I), Uranus (Volume VI), Neptune (Volume VII), and the Pluto/Charon System (Volume VIII) are included in their respective volumes. The purpose of this series of planetary geometry handbooks is to provide mission and science planners, as well as trajectory designers with graphical information sufficient for preliminary mission design and evaluation. It is intended to be used in conjunction with the appropriate volumes and parts of the Mission Design Handbooks. It extends their coverage by commencing in 1985 and continuing to the year 2020. This time span was chosen to provide sufficient mission duration flexibility for all Earth departures through 2005. The present Volume V is devoted to data on the positions of the planet Saturn. It presents information characterizing the geocentric and heliocentric positional geometry of a space craft while it is in the vicinity of the subject planetary body. The spacecraft could encompass a lander, an entry probe, or a flyby vehicle at encounter. Such wide usage of the data is possible because planetary positions change but slowly, while the distances to Earth or Sun are always large compared to those between the spacecraft and the target planet during the encounter.
